This particular book has many poems sparked, informed, or reshaped by the 2016 presidential election and its aftermath
The book hinges upon the poet’s move from Santa Fe to St. Louis
Memoir hybrid: personal meditations on the body, grief, and place
Poems about the poet’s own medical and homeopathic history
The book revolves around three key sequences: “Two Autumns, Saint Louis,” “Pledge,” and “Appointment”—the first two are very much poems “about” America/place post-election, and “Appointment” is very much about healing and the body
